John Lennon — Richard Avedon, 1967
Created by legendary American photographer Richard Avedon in 1967, this psychedelic portrait of John Lennon is one of the defining images of late-1960s visual culture.
Avedon photographed the Beatles in London in August 1967, transforming the resulting portraits through solarization, intense Day-Glo colour and individual symbolic elements. Lennon appears against a brilliant yellow field, his portrait rendered in saturated orange and magenta and his eyes concealed behind hypnotic psychedelic glasses.
The result sits at the intersection of portrait photography, graphic design, music and counterculture. Stripped of conventional photographic realism, Lennon becomes an almost graphic symbol of the psychedelic era—immediately recognizable, visually radical and unmistakably of its time.
